How to turn an outline into a tracker
Create one row for each official domain and one sub-row for each objective. Add four columns: confidence, evidence of practice, unresolved questions, and next action. Mark an objective as ready only when you can explain the choice, carry out the relevant task in an authorized environment, and diagnose a plausible failure.
Use a separate column for source location. This prevents a common error: remembering a concept from a general course and assuming it is part of H21-261. Every study item should trace back either to an official objective or to a prerequisite needed to understand that objective.

Stage two: learn the technology, not recalled answers
For each verified objective, read the official product documentation, complete a controlled exercise where appropriate, and write a short explanation of the design or operational decision involved. Then test yourself with a new scenario that changes a constraint, dependency, failure condition, or security requirement.
Practice questions may help reveal weak areas, but they should be used as diagnostic prompts rather than as a substitute for learning. Exam dumps, leaked questions, and memorized answer patterns do not establish competence and cannot guarantee a passing result.
Stage three: consolidate and verify
At the end of each study cycle, close your notes and reconstruct the objective from memory: purpose, prerequisites, configuration or design choices, expected result, and troubleshooting path. Reopen the official documentation to correct omissions.
Keep an error log that records the underlying concept rather than merely the selected answer. For example, record a mistaken permission boundary, dependency assumption, or recovery sequence. This produces reusable knowledge and avoids memorizing a single wording.

How does Huawei exam scheduling work according to the supplied evidence?
The supplied Pearson VUE information says candidates must use a verified Huawei account to schedule an exam, with scheduling available through the Pearson VUE website, the Pearson VUE Customer Service Center, or a Pearson VUE test center. It does not confirm that every option is available for H21-261, so verify the exact listing before payment.
For an onsite appointment, the supplied guidance says to arrive at least 15 minutes before the scheduled appointment time. It also states that arriving more than 15 minutes late may result in refused admission without an exam-fee refund. Treat the appointment time and identity requirements as administrative study tasks, not last-minute details.
The same source says exams must be rescheduled or canceled at least 24 hours before the scheduled start time, and that fees may not be refunded when a candidate misses the appointment or changes it too late. Confirm the current policy during booking because program rules can change.
Online delivery requires location verification
The Pearson VUE Huawei page states that OnVUE is for candidates residing outside China Mainland and that candidates residing in China Mainland are prohibited from scheduling and taking Huawei exams through OnVUE. It also warns that Chinese-language appointments scheduled through OnVUE are canceled under the stated policy.
Do not assume that an online option shown for another country, language, or exam applies to H21-261. Confirm residence eligibility, language availability, equipment requirements, and the exact delivery option in the official scheduling flow.
Identity information must match
The supplied Huawei testing guidance says candidates must provide valid identification at an onsite exam and that the identification information must be consistent with the information registered on the relevant platforms. A mismatch can prevent testing and invalidate a voucher without a refund.
Before booking, compare your verified Huawei account details with the identification document you intend to present. Resolve transliteration, name-order, or document issues through the official support route rather than attempting to correct them at the appointment.
